BMA clears 4 billion green line debt. Pay to stop interest!

🚈💸 BMA cleared 4 billion Green Line debt, paid to stop interest, not solve permanent problems.

The BMA gave up more than $4,000 million.

Not because you want to pay, but because if you don't pay now, the interest will jump without waiting for anyone.

This debt is a walking wage + maintenance that has been ongoing since Aug 2025 and has lasted until mid-2026. The bureaucracy has not arrived because there is still an "old debt" awaiting a court decision.

In other words, 🚦 the car still has to run 💸, but the money still has no room to pay. In the end, it has to pull the accumulated money to close the game first.

This is "stop interest," not "solve the structure." This angle is very important. Paying 4 billion = cut the ticking cycle + interest, but not to make the green line feed itself.

If the revenue structure is still the same, the cost of transportation is still expensive, the number of passengers is not balanced, the new debt is eligible to cycle back.
